A 7kW solar system is an excellent choice for larger households and small offices in Pakistan. The price of a 7kW solar system is in the range of PKR 900,000 to 1,100,000. On-grid 7kW systems provide a cost-effective option, often ranging from PKR 900,000 to 950,000.
The installation cost of a 1 MW solar power plant can vary significantly based on the factors mentioned above. As of 2021, the estimated average installation cost ranges from $1 million to $1.4 million. However, it is essential to note that costs can be significantly lower or higher depending on project-specific details.

A solar power plant with a 1MW capacity or more can be considered as a “Ground Mounted Solar Power Plant, Solar Power Station or Energy Generating Station”. These solar power systems produce a large amount of electricity which is more than enough to power any company independently or can subsequently be sold to the government.
